What stands out at Los Berros Visual and Performing Arts Academy

Los Berros Visual and Performing Arts Academy is a higher-need, mid-sized elementary school in Lompoc, California, enrolling 398 students.

Class sizes run a bit leaner than typical: 17.3:1 puts it in the smaller third of California schools by student-teacher ratio.

Its free-meal eligibility rate of 52.7% lands close to the California typical range, neither a high- nor low-need campus by this measure.

With 398 students, its enrollment sits close to the California median campus size.

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 9,998 scored California schools.

Against 1,354 statewide peers matched on enrollment and economic need, it ranks in the upper tier at #537.

Its student body is led by Hispanic or Latino (58%) and White (32%) (diversity index 56/100).

Counselor availability sits well past the ASCA benchmark, roughly 398 students sharing each counselor, though short of the most stretched campuses.

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 40.2%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).

Among Lompoc's elementary schools, it stands alongside Arthur Hapgood Elementary (768 students): Los Berros Visual and Performing Arts Academy is smaller than that campus by headcount and runs leaner classes (17.3:1 vs 26.5:1).

Lompoc Unified also operates Lompoc High (1,593 students) and Cabrillo High (1,060 students) alongside Los Berros Visual and Performing Arts Academy.
